> 	I opened up a speedo, temporarily removed the internal reduction
> gear/shaft, and mounted my drill motor chuck right on the little end of
> the shaft on which the numerals are mounted.  It took the better part of a
> couple of hours to run about, um, 20-30,000 miles, as I recall.  I was not
> winding to zero, but rather winding it to match the mileage of the car
> whose speedo I was replacing.
